Kinds Of Home Treadmills
When it comes to choosing a home treadmill in the UK, there are several types offered. Each type accommodates different requirements and choices:

Manual Treadmills: These treadmills require users to create the belt movement through their own effort. They tend to be less costly but need more effort to use.

Electric Treadmills: The most popular choice among home users, electric treadmills included a motor that powers the belt, providing more choices for speed and slope adjustments.

Folding Treadmills: Perfect for those with limited space, folding treadmills can be easily collapsed and kept away when not in usage.

Treadmill Desks: These multifunctional machines permit users to walk while working, promoting exercise throughout the day.

High-Intensity Interval Training (HIIT) Treadmills: Designed for extreme workouts, these treadmills often include specialized shows for interval training.
Key Features to Consider
When choosing a home treadmill, it is important to think about several functions that can substantially impact the running experience. Here are some important aspects to remember:

Motor Power: Measured in horsepower (HP), a strong motor is required for a smooth running experience. Try to find a treadmill with at least 2.0 HP for routine usage.

Running Surface: The length and width of the running belt matter. A longer belt is essential for taller users or those who desire a more comfy stride.

Incline Options: Incline settings permit users to simulate hill exercises, including variety and intensity to regimens. Try to find treadmills with adjustable inclines.

Built-in Programs: Many contemporary treadmills featured pre-set workout programs developed for different physical fitness goals, such as weight loss, endurance, and speed training.

Safety Features: Emergency stop buttons and safety secrets are vital for avoiding mishaps throughout operation.

Foldability: For those with restricted area, think about a folding treadmill that can be easily stored away when not in use.

Guarantee and Customer Support: A good service warranty provides assurance. Look for options that supply thorough protection on parts and labour.

1. What is the typical life-span of a home treadmill?

The typical life expectancy of a home treadmill can vary extensively depending on usage and quality, but the majority of high-quality treadmills are anticipated to last in between 7 to 12 years with correct upkeep.

2. Are budget treadmills worth it?

Budget plan treadmills can be a great entry point for casual users, however they may lack toughness, power, and features compared to mid-range and high-end models. It's essential to assess private needs and consider purchasing a resilient model if the treadmill will see routine use.

3. Just how much space do I require for a home treadmill?

A standard home treadmill needs about 6-8 feet of length and 3 feet of width, however it's smart to account for extra area around it for security and comfort throughout exercises.

4. What types of workouts can I do on a treadmill?

Treadmills can accommodate different exercises, consisting of walking, running, running, interval training, and even incline exercises to build strength and endurance.
